All variants of the 2020 – 2021 Lamborghini Urus SUV have been placed under recall over an issue with the child restraint system.
Specifically, the automatic locking retractor (ALR) used on the middle rear seat may not lock properly, which can lead to failure when connected to a child seat in the event of an accident or heavy stop.

Given the Urus is an expensive and low volume car, the recall affects just 11 vehicles.
Owners can still use their cars, but are advised to use either the left or right section of the rear seat instead of the middle for child restraints until they have the fault fixed.

Owners can contact their local Lamborghini dealer who will fix the fault free of charge.
